We took Halfords to SCC regarding a faulty sat nav purchased 18months ago which they refuse to budge on offering repair/replacement.

 

Halfords PLC issued an acknowledgment of service on 13/12/2011.

 

They still haven't responded as of today which is over the 28days stipulated. I was just wondering, is it OK to request judgement or do I have to wait 28 working days?

 

This has been really dragging on & just want to get it sorted - hence the question.

 

Any advice appreciated.

What was the timeline. You advise they acknowledged service on 13/12/2011 - when were they due to submit their defence?

 

Timeline is

 

Issue date + 5 for for service + 14 to acknowledge service + 14 to submit defence

 

If they acknowledged service then chances are it was their intention to defend. Have you checked with the court to see if a defence has been submitted and perhaps been caught up in the Christmas break at the court?

 

If it were a creditor who had issued the claim, they would have had their request for Default Judgment in the day after you had missed the deadline.. so.. !!

 

The timing is for 28 calendar days - not working days.

Just thought I would let you know that I received a cheque through the post yesterday from Halfords. After approx 6months of this dragging on they have finally seen the error of their ways (and their abysmal customer service policy).

 

I would advise anyone that finds themselves in the same situation as myself to stick to their guns and be as stubborn as a mule, mentioning SOGA at every opportunity as it's the only way you will get anywhere with these big companies that think they are above the law. I would also advise to do everything in writing and keep every receipt, letter and proof of purchase as it will help strengthen your case.
